In a high-scoring IPL 2025 match, Lucknow Super Giants (LSG) put on a formidable show against Delhi Capitals (DC) at the Dr. YS Rajasekhara Reddy ACA-VDCA Cricket Stadium in Visakhapatnam. LSG set a challenging target by scoring 209/8, driven by notable performances from Nicholas Pooran and Mitchell Marsh.

Nicholas Pooran was the star of the innings for LSG, crafting a quick 75 off just 30 deliveries. His innings included six fours and seven sixes, boasting a strike rate of 250. Pooran’s aggressive batting was complemented by Mitchell Marsh, who scored a valuable 72 off 36 balls. Marsh’s innings featured six fours and six towering sixes, further solidifying LSG’s strong position. His 21-ball fifty matched his fastest half-century in T20 cricket, showcasing his powerful hitting capabilities.

Adding to the scoreboard, David Miller contributed an unbeaten 27 off 19 balls. Rishabh Pant, playing his debut match for LSG, unfortunately, made an immediate exit with a six-ball duck.

The early overs saw LSG start aggressively with an opening partnership between Mitchell Marsh and Aiden Markram, reaching 40/0 after four overs. Aiden Markram chipped in with 15 off 13 balls before being dismissed. This initial momentum set a solid foundation for LSG to maintain an impressive run rate, reaching 176/4 at the 16-over mark with a run rate of 11.00.

For the Delhi Capitals, Mitchell Starc led from the front with the ball, taking three wickets for 42 runs. Despite his efforts, DC’s bowling attack struggled to contain the explosive batting of LSG on a pitch that favored the batsmen.

DC’s lineup featured prominent players including Faf du Plessis and Axar Patel, who served as the captain. However, they could not capitalize on the hard and even pitch that provided little support for bowlers.

In conclusion, LSG’s powerful batting performance, anchored by Nicholas Pooran and Mitchell Marsh, enabled them to post a formidable total. DC’s challenge now lies in matching this high-scoring innings in their pursuit to win the match. The game, played in ideal batting conditions, highlighted the formidable batting talent within the ranks of LSG.
